The laerdal trauma manikin is a state-of-the-art simulation device that is specifically designed to mimic the anatomy and physiology of a human body, making it an ideal tool for practicing various trauma scenarios. From motor vehicle accidents to gunshot wounds, this manikin can simulate a wide range of injuries, allowing healthcare providers to practice their skills in managing different types of trauma cases.
One of the key features of the laerdal trauma manikin is its realistic appearance and feel. The manikin is designed to closely resemble a human body, including features such as skin texture, realistic facial expressions, and anatomically correct body parts. This level of realism helps create an immersive training experience, allowing healthcare providers to fully engage with the simulation and respond to the trauma scenario as they would in a real-life situation.
In addition to its realistic appearance, the Laerdal Trauma Manikin also includes a number of advanced features that enhance the training experience. The manikin is equipped with sensors that provide real-time feedback on the performance of the trainee, allowing instructors to identify areas for improvement and provide targeted feedback. This feedback can help healthcare providers refine their skills and become more proficient in managing trauma cases.
Furthermore, the Laerdal Trauma Manikin can be programmed to simulate a wide range of trauma scenarios, from simple injuries to complex multi-system trauma. Instructors can control the manikin’s vital signs, such as heart rate and blood pressure, as well as its responses to interventions, allowing them to create dynamic and challenging training scenarios. This flexibility ensures that healthcare providers are exposed to a variety of trauma cases and are better prepared to handle them in a real-life setting.
